What I Check Before Buying

Before I decide to buy, I always look at a few key things:

  • Camera quality: I want clear video and sharp photos if I plan to record flights.
  • Flight time: Longer battery life matters to me because short flights can feel disappointing.
  • Control range: I check how far I can fly before the signal becomes weak.
  • Stability: I prefer a drone that handles wind and movement well.
  • Ease of use: I look for simple controls, especially if I am still learning.

Battery and Charging Considerations

Battery performance is always a major factor for me. I usually check:

  • How long one battery lasts
  • How many batteries are included
  • How long charging takes
  • Whether replacement batteries are easy to find

For me, extra batteries can make a big difference because they extend flying time and improve overall value.
